#6d5310 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d5310 is composed of 42.7% red, 32.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 43.2 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 24.5%. #6d5310 color hex could be obtained by blending #daa620 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#6d5310 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d5310 has RGB values of R:109, G:83,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.85,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7164688.

Shades and Tints of #6d5310
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060501 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d5310
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42403b is the less saturated color, while #7b5902 is the most saturated one.
